How do I insert a line break in an Excel cell on a Mac?

So, follow these steps in the Excel for Mac:

  1. Double click in the cell where you want to add a new line.
  2. Single click in the area/letter where you want the line break.
  3. Press the above keys i.e. CONTROL + OPTION + RETURN.

How do you add a line break?

To add spacing between lines or paragraphs of text in a cell, use a keyboard shortcut to add a new line. Click the location where you want to break the line. Press ALT+ENTER to insert the line break.

How do I separate text rows in Excel?

Try it!

  1. Select the cell or column that contains the text you want to split.
  2. Select Data > Text to Columns.
  3. In the Convert Text to Columns Wizard, select Delimited > Next.
  4. Select the Delimiters for your data.
  5. Select Next.
  6. Select the Destination in your worksheet which is where you want the split data to appear.

How do I split a string by a line break in Excel?

Click on the Data tab, then Text to Columns. Choose a delimited format, choose Other as the delimiter then press CTRL and J on the keyboard at the same time. This makes your delimited a line break (similar to ALT + ENTER) in excel so that each line break that is found is used as the delimiter in your data.
